@simpleapps-com/augur-api
Version:
TypeScript client library for Augur microservices API endpoints
27 lines • 1.37 kB
JavaScript
import { z } from 'zod';
import { BaseResponseSchema } from '../../../core/schemas';
// Legacy generic response schemas (deprecated - use path-specific schemas)
export const GenericResponseSchema = BaseResponseSchema(z.unknown());
export const GenericListResponseSchema = BaseResponseSchema(z.array(z.unknown()));
// Export all path-based schemas
export * from './content';
export * from './contentId';
export * from './contentIdDoc';
export * from './healthCheck';
export * from './menuIdDoc';
export * from './tags';
export * from './usersIdGroupsGroupId';
export * from './usersIdGroups';
export * from './userGroups';
export * from './usersId';
export * from './usersIdDoc';
export * from './usersIdTrinity';
export * from './users';
export * from './usersVerifyPassword';
// Keep existing health schemas for backward compatibility
export { PingResponseSchema } from './health';
// Legacy exports (deprecated - use path-specific schemas)
export { UsersVerifyPasswordRequestSchema as VerifyPasswordRequestSchema, UsersVerifyPasswordDataSchema as VerifyPasswordDataSchema, UsersVerifyPasswordResponseSchema as VerifyPasswordResponseSchema, } from './usersVerifyPassword';
export { UsersCreateRequestSchema as CreateUserRequestSchema, } from './users';
export { UsersIdUpdateRequestSchema as UpdateUserRequestSchema, } from './usersId';
//# sourceMappingURL=index.js.map